The test carried a missile of K-15 with a range of 750 Km and K-4 range of 3500 km. Now two more submarines INS Arighat and INS Aridhaman are likely to be launched soon next year. Now India is in the league that can design, construct and operate strategic strike nuclear submarines (SSBN). In Nov 2019, with the entry of INS Arihant completed India’s “Survivable Nuclear Triad ”- the capability of launching nuclear strikes from land, air and sea. The Kargil Review Committee (KRC) report recommended a nuclear triad forces in India. The experience gained is useful for India. In 1988 India had taken its first Charlie class nuclear submarine ‘INS Chakra’ on lease from the Soviet Union. India became the first country after the P-5 members that have demonstrated the ability to launch SLBM. The test was carried out using a missile with a dummy warhead hit the target accurately. On Oct 14, 2022, India’s testing of a submarine-launched ballistic missile (SLBM) from INS Arihant (SSBN) was a major milestone in Indian defence preparedness.

The Poseidon will be carried by the K-329 Belgorod a special-purpose nuclear submarine that was built by the Sevmash Shipyard and is the world’s longest submarine.Īs the US and USSR (now Russia) had been operating the nuke submarines since the cold war and both have powerful blue-water navies. Its nuclear propulsion system gives the Poseidon virtually limitless range. The torpedo is a nuclear-powered unmanned underwater vehicle capable of carrying both conventional and nuclear warheads. There is no weapon that can counter them in the world today”. Vladimir Putin said the range of the torpedo would be unlimited and that it could operate at extreme depths at a speed many times that of any submarine or other torpedoes.”They are very low noise, have high maneuverability and are practically indestructible by the enemy. Recently, on Jan 10, 2023, Russia launched the ‘Poseidon’ (previously known as ‘Status-6’) nuclear-capable torpedo which has its roots in Soviet plans under Joseph Stalin during the Cold War when he thought for a nuclear torpedo which would be able to reach the shores of the United States.
